Book 1993m December 12 to December 16 of 1991. This book is the volume of proceedings for this meeting. The papers that appear here are representative of most of the lectures that were given at the conference, and therefore present a "snapshot" of the state ofthe K-theoretic art at the end of 1991. On the Lichtenbaum-Quillen Conjecture,he main factors of development of algebraic .-theory in the beginning of the 1980s. Soule’ and Dwyer-Friedlander mapped algebraic .-theory of a ring of integers to its .-adic cohomology by means of a ‘Chern character’, that they proved surjective.
